- - Jak korzystać z telegramu w terminalu Linux za pomocą Telegram-CLI

Jak korzystać z telegramu w terminalu Linux za pomocą Telegram-CLI

Czy kiedykolwiek chciałeś wysyłać wiadomości ze swojegoKonto telegramowe z terminalem Linux? Jeśli tak, rozważ sprawdzenie programu Telegram-CLI. Jest to całkowite ponowne wyobrażenie sobie Telegramu dla terminala Linux. Działa bardzo podobnie do tradycyjnego programu graficznego dla Linuksa, z zasadniczą różnicą. Zamiast ładnego interfejsu graficznego użytkownicy mogą nawigować na czatach użytkowników, kanałach publicznych i grupach za pomocą poleceń z terminala.

Żeby było jasne, Telegram CLI nie jest dla wszystkich, alejeśli jesteś fanem tej usługi i nie masz nic przeciwko temu programowi, ten program jest zbyt świetny, aby go pominąć. Postępuj zgodnie z instrukcjami poniżej, aby dowiedzieć się, jak zainstalować i używać go w wybranym systemie operacyjnym Linux.

Building Telegram-CLI

Interfejs Telegram CLI nie jest rozpowszechniany w systemie Linux za pośrednictwempakiety natywne, więc jeśli chcesz korzystać z tego oprogramowania, musisz je samodzielnie zbudować. Aby poprawnie się skompilować, musisz zainstalować ważne programy i pliki zależności.

Ubuntu / Debian

sudo apt install libreadline-dev libconfig-dev libssl-dev lua5.2 liblua5.2-dev libevent-dev libjansson-dev libpython-dev make

lub

sudo apt-get install libreadline-dev libconfig-dev libssl-dev lua5.2 liblua5.2-dev libevent-dev libjansson-dev libpython-dev make

Fedora

sudo dnf install lua-devel openssl-devel libconfig-devel readline-devel libevent-devel libjansson-devel python-devel

OpenSUSE

sudo zypper in lua-devel libconfig-devel readline-devel libevent-devel libjansson-devel python-devel libopenssl-devel

Gdy wszystkie zależności działają poprawnie na komputerze z systemem Linux, możesz bezpiecznie zacząć budować Telegram CLI. Aby rozpocząć, użyj narzędzia Git, aby pobrać najnowszy kod źródłowy.

Uwaga: jeśli nie masz zainstalowanego Gita, być może będziesz musiał to zrobić przed kontynuowaniem.

git clone https://github.com/vysheng/tg --recursive

Za pomocą Płyta CD, przejdź do katalogu źródłowego Telegram CLI.

cd tg

Odtąd musisz uruchomić skonfigurować narzędzie. To narzędzie skanuje komputer z systemem Linux, sprawdza zależności i ogólnie upewnia się, że wszystko jest gotowe do pracy. Jeśli to się nie powiedzie, przeczytaj ponownie powyższe instrukcje, ponieważ być może zrobiłeś coś złego. Konfiguracja kończy się powodzeniem, gdy nie pojawiają się żadne błędy.

./configure

Rozpocznij proces kompilacji interfejsu Telegram CLI, dzwoniąc na numer robić Komenda.

make

Kompilacja może chwilę potrwać, więc uruchom terminal. Po zakończeniu kompilacji terminal będzie mógł ponownie zaakceptować pisanie.

Instalacja za pośrednictwem pakietu AUR

Nie ma potrzeby ręcznego budowania pakietu Telegram-CLI na Arch Linux, ponieważ istnieje oficjalny pakiet AUR. Nie popełnijcie błędu, program jest wciąż budowany, ale pkgbuild plik wykonuje całą pracę za Ciebie. Aby zbudować, postępuj zgodnie z tymi instrukcjami.

Najpierw zainstaluj pakiet Git na swoim komputerze Arch.

sudo pacman -S git

Pobierz najnowszą wersję pakietu Telegram-CLI AUR z klonem Git.

git clone https://aur.archlinux.org/telegram-cli-git.git

posługiwać się Płyta CD aby przejść do folderu klonowania na komputerze Arch.

cd telegram-cli-git

Rozpocznij proces kompilacji. Pamiętaj, że niektóre zależności mogą się nie zainstalować. W takim przypadku przejdź do tej strony i pobierz je ręcznie.

makepkg -si

Zainstaluj pakiet Snap

Interfejs Telegram-CLI można łatwo zbudować za pomocą kodu źródłowegona prawie każdą dystrybucję Linuksa. Czasami jednak występują problemy z kodem źródłowym i w zależności od dystrybucji Linuksa mogą wystąpić problemy z jego budowaniem. Jeśli postępujesz zgodnie z powyższymi instrukcjami i otrzymujesz błędy, alternatywną drogą do korzystania z tego oprogramowania jest instalacja pakietu Snap Telegram-CLI.

Korzystanie z tego oprogramowania za pomocą przystawki to świetny pomysł,ponieważ opiekun Snap zajmuje się wszystkimi problemami z oprogramowaniem. Najlepsze jest to, że Snapy działają w zasadzie na każdej dystrybucji Linuksa, więc nie ma wątpliwości, że będziesz mógł je uruchomić. Aby zainstalować Telegram-CLI, najpierw postępuj zgodnie z naszym przewodnikiem, aby dowiedzieć się, jak zainstalować i uruchomić pakiety Snap w dystrybucji Linux. Gdy uruchomione są przystawki, użyj tego polecenia terminala, aby zainstalować najnowszy pakiet Telegram-CLI.

sudo snap install telegram-cli

Chcesz odinstalować Telegram-CLI? Wypróbuj to polecenie Snap.

sudo snap remove telegram-cli

Korzystanie z Telegram-CLI

Jeśli zbudowałeś Telegram-CLI ze źródła, uruchom go za pomocą tego polecenia:

cd ~/tg
bin/telegram-cli -k tg-server.pub

Snap użytkowników, uruchom:

telegram-cli

Po otwarciu interfejsu terminalu Telegrammusisz zalogować się na swoje konto. Logowanie za pomocą terminala przypomina korzystanie z oficjalnej aplikacji Telegram w systemie Linux. Wprowadź numer telefonu podłączony do konta, aby kontynuować.

Jeśli numer jest prawidłowy, Telegram wyśle ​​kod logowania za pośrednictwem innych aplikacji Telegram, do których jesteś zalogowany, lub SMS-em. Wpisz kod, a następnie naciśnij klawisz Enter, aby kontynuować.

Uzyskiwanie dostępu do kontaktów

Aby wyświetlić kontakty telegramu za pomocą Telegram-CLI, wpisz Lista kontaktów w pytaniu i naciśnij klawisz Enter. Za pomocą Lista kontaktów wyświetla listę wszystkich osób, z którymi się przyjaźnisz w Telegramie. Zrozum, że nie wyświetli to użytkowników, którzy nie zostali specjalnie dodani.

Wyświetlanie czatów

Chcesz zobaczyć trwające rozmowy z Telegram-CLI? Spróbuj wpisać lista_ dialogowa Komenda. Pokazuje wszystkie grupy i wątki czatu z wiadomościami bezpośrednimi otwarte w Telegramie. Aby wysłać komuś wiadomość w jednym z tych czatów, spróbuj:

msg nameofperson messagename

Pamiętaj także o sprawdzeniu innych rzeczy, które Telegram-CLI może zrobić, wpisując Wsparcie.

Zamknij klienta Telegram-CLI w dowolnym momencie, pisząc porzucićlub naciskając Ctrl + Z.

Komentarze